    Understanding Legal Scams

    Legal scams often involve lawyers or individuals posing as legal professionals who exploit their clients’ trust for financial gain. These fraudsters may promise favorable outcomes, charge exorbitant fees upfront, and then disappear without providing the agreed-upon services. Victims may find themselves in a worse legal position than before, both financially and emotionally.

    Signs of a Potential Scam

    Recognizing the red flags can help prevent falling victim to a legal scam. Be wary of lawyers who demand large sums of money before work begins, especially if they guarantee specific outcomes. Additionally, if a lawyer is reluctant to provide a written agreement or communicate primarily through informal channels, these are potential warning signs. Always verify their credentials through state bar association records and seek testimonials from previous clients.

    Seeking Recourse

    If you believe you have been scammed by a lawyer in Glendale, there are steps you can take to seek recourse. Firstly, file a complaint with the State Bar of California, providing all relevant documentation and evidence of the scam. Secondly, consider consulting with a reputable attorney who specializes in legal malpractice to explore the possibility of recovering your losses. Lastly, sharing your experience publicly can help raise awareness and prevent others from falling into similar traps.
